Android Application Development for Secure Systems
Security rarely announces itself when it works well. It stays in the background, quietly protecting data, users, and business operations while applications do what they are meant to do. In mobile environments, that quiet reliability matters even more. Android application development for secure systems is not just about writing functional code. It’s about building trust into software that operates across devices, networks, and user behaviors that change constantly.
As Android continues to dominate enterprise and consumer use, security has become a design requirement rather than an optional layer.
Why security plays a central role in Android applications
Android apps operate in environments that are both flexible and exposed. That combination demands careful planning.
Open ecosystems increase responsibility
The openness in Android enables quick innovation at the cost of additional exposures. Apps are operated with third party libraries, hardware on the device and services outside the device. Every connection presents a possible risk unless handled well.
User data carries growing sensitivity
Modern apps process personal, financial, and behavioral data. From login credentials to location history, the information handled by mobile apps holds real value. Poor protection turns convenience into vulnerability. Data protection defines credibility.
Regulations influence development choices
The laws in the US and other parts of the world concerning privacy and data protection are on a continuous development. Secure Android development puts the app architecture in line with compliance requirements early in the development.
Early planning eliminates expensive rework.
How Android application development supports secure architecture
Security emerges from structure, not patches.
Secure coding practices shape the foundation
Developers follow secure coding principles to reduce common vulnerabilities. Input validation, proper session handling, and controlled permissions help limit exposure. Foundations matter more than fixes.
Permission management protects users
Android’s permission model requires thoughtful implementation. Requesting only what the app truly needs builds user trust and reduces attack surfaces. Minimal access improves safety.
Encryption safeguards sensitive data
Encrypting data at rest and in transit protects information even if devices are compromised. Secure communication protocols prevent interception during network exchanges. Encryption adds resilience.
The role of development tools in building secure apps
Tools influence how security is implemented and maintained.
Android application development tools improve visibility
Modern Android application development tools help developers identify issues early through testing, debugging, and code analysis. These tools surface weaknesses before apps reach users. Early detection saves effort.
Automated testing supports consistency
Security testing integrated into development pipelines ensures standards are applied consistently. Automated scans reduce reliance on manual checks alone.
Consistency reduces oversight.
Updates maintain long-term protection
Tools also support ongoing maintenance. As Android versions evolve, development environments help teams adapt security measures without disrupting functionality. Maintenance sustains trust.
Android software development beyond basic functionality
Secure systems require broader thinking.
Backend integration affects app security
Android applications tend to use backend services. The system as a whole, or at least the app interface is not the only place that is secured by secure APIs, authentication layers, and access controls. Security extends beyond the device.
Secure authentication strengthens access control
Protection is enhanced by the use of multi-factor authentication and tokens. These techniques minimize the use of fixed credentials which are more vulnerable to breach. Strong access limits misuse.
Monitoring supports early response
The abnormal behavior is detected through logging and monitoring. They can be used together with alerts to enable teams to react fast to the threats that arise.
Choosing the right mobile app development company
Security outcomes depend heavily on who builds the app.
Experience matters in secure development
A capable mobile app development company understands common mobile threats and how to mitigate them. Experience reduces trial-and-error in sensitive environments. Knowledge lowers risk.
Security processes should be transparent
Development partners should explain how security is built into their workflow. Clear processes indicate maturity and accountability. Transparency builds confidence.
Ongoing support protects long-term value
Security doesn’t end at launch. Reliable partners provide updates, monitoring support, and guidance as threats evolve.
Balancing usability and security in Android apps
Security must support user experience, not fight it.
Simple interfaces reduce risky behavior
When security steps feel confusing, users look for shortcuts. Clear design encourages correct usage without frustration. Ease supports compliance.
Performance impacts adoption
Heavy security measures that slow apps reduce engagement. Efficient implementation balances protection with responsiveness. Speed maintains trust.
Educating users improves outcomes
Small cues and guidance help users understand why certain permissions or actions are required. Awareness supports safer interaction. Understanding reduces resistance.
Secure Android development in enterprise environments
Enterprises face additional challenges.
Device diversity increases complexity
Android runs on a wide range of devices. Secure development accounts for different hardware capabilities and OS versions.
Compatibility requires planning.
Data separation protects organizations
Enterprise apps often separate personal and business data. Proper sandboxing and containerization support this separation.
Boundaries reduce exposure.
Scalability supports growth
Secure systems must scale without weakening controls. Architecture choices early in development influence long-term stability. Scalability preserves integrity.
FAQ about secure Android development
Q. Is Android less secure than other platforms?
Ans. No. Security depends on design and implementation, not the platform alone.
Q. Do secure apps cost more to develop?
Ans. They may require more planning, but they reduce long-term risk and rework.
Q. Can security be added after launch?
Ans. It can, but building it early is far more effective.
Q. How often should security be reviewed?
Ans. Regular reviews are essential as threats evolve.
Why secure Android development defines long-term success
Android applications also perform well when their users have faith in them that they will perform their duty well and keep what is important secure. The development of Android applications in secure systems aims at establishing that trust by proper architecture, rigorous process, and consistent attention.
Secure development is a strategic investment and not a technical aspect as and as organizations go on depending on mobile platforms. Companies such as CS Soft Solutions India Pvt. Ltd. in that landscape are indicative of how organised development practices, and consideration of security can be used to facilitate reliable, future-capable mobile solutions.


